Starts with A

1980s: Some citizens were drawn to conservatism because society lost its traditional values, like the Supreme Court protecting _____ , limiting prayer in school, & the Feminist Equal Rights Amendment (ERA).

Contains B

Reagan launched a $1.5 trillion ____ ____ meant to bankrupt the Soviets if they tried to keep up, and this created new jobs in defense industries as well.

Starts with C

Reagan’s 1980 election campaign appealed to frustrated Americans by promising to ____ ____ and increase defense spending

Contains D

Critics called Reagan’s economic approach ____ ____ economics , because it helped corporations and wealthy Americans, but little wealth reached middle-class or poor Americans

Starts with G

Reagan’s Domestic Policy Statement : “In this present crisis, ____ is not the solution to our problems; [same] in the problem .”

Contains I

____ believes that government should be distrusted & they wish to limit it, because government regulation makes the economy less efficient; Free enterprise is best for the economy.

Starts with L

_____ believes that government should regulate the economy, and they should put society’s tax burden on wealthier people as well.

Contains M

_____ believes government should protect people from corporations & wealthy elites, and they should help disadvantaged Americans through social programs.

Starts with R

____ ____ knew that if nuclear war began, there would be no way to defend the U.S., so he proposed the Strategic Defense Initiative (SDI), nicknamed Star Wars, which would shoot down incoming missiles with lasers.

Contains S

____ believes that social problems result from morality and character, and that social issues best addressed through churches, individuals, communities.

Starts with T

_____ Pat Robertson and Jerry Falwell founded the Moral Majority, which built up a network of ministers to register 2 million voters who backed conservative candidates, for the 1980 election.

Contains U

Rising crime rates (protests, riots) convinced Congress to impose regulations on _____ sales, which prompted some to join the conservative movement and protect their second amendment right.

Starts with W

1980s: _____ resented federal environmental regulations that limited ranching, controlled water use, and restricted development of natural resources, which led to a rise in conservatives.

Contains X

1980s; Americans in the suburbs watched inflation shrink their buying power, and still _____ were high, so when conservatives called for [same] cuts, these voters flocked to conservatives.

Contains Y

Reagan adopted ____ ____ economics, then encouraged the Federal Reserve to keep interest rates high and asked Congress to pass a massive 25% tax cut.
